Photography Tips
The inscription and stone basin of the Second Best Spring in the World are located at the center of the frame, with symmetrical composition on both sides to enhance stability. The photographer used a level angle, standing parallel to the wall to maintain a horizontal perspective. The framing includes the dense foliage above and the stone basin, water pool, and pebble ground below, adding depth and richness to the scene.
